Shattuck Labs Inc
NASDAQ:STTK

Watchlist Manager
Shattuck Labs Inc Logo
Shattuck Labs Inc
NASDAQ:STTK
Watchlist
Price: 1.005 USD -0.5% Market Closed
Market Cap: 48m USD
Have any thoughts about
Shattuck Labs Inc?
Write Note

Income Statement

Earnings Waterfall
Shattuck Labs Inc

Revenue
6.4m USD
Operating Expenses
-86.3m USD
Operating Income
-79.9m USD
Other Expenses
5.5m USD
Net Income
-74.4m USD

Income Statement
Shattuck Labs Inc

Rotate your device to view
Income Statement
Currency: USD
Jun-2021 Sep-2021 Dec-2021 Mar-2022 Jun-2022 Sep-2022 Dec-2022 Mar-2023 Jun-2023 Sep-2023 Dec-2023 Mar-2024 Jun-2024 Sep-2024
Revenue
Revenue
2
N/A
1
-30%
30
+2 245%
28
-8%
32
+15%
30
-5%
1
-98%
1
+9%
1
+21%
1
+56%
2
+24%
3
+64%
4
+52%
6
+56%
Operating Income
Operating Expenses
(63)
(68)
(75)
(85)
(92)
(97)
(103)
(102)
(97)
(101)
(93)
(93)
(95)
(86)
Selling, General & Administrative
(16)
(18)
(19)
(19)
(19)
(21)
(21)
(21)
(21)
(20)
(19)
(19)
(20)
(19)
Research & Development
(47)
(50)
(57)
(65)
(73)
(76)
(82)
(80)
(75)
(81)
(74)
(74)
(75)
(67)
Operating Income
(61)
N/A
(67)
-9%
(45)
+32%
(57)
-26%
(60)
-5%
(67)
-12%
(103)
-53%
(101)
+2%
(96)
+5%
(99)
-3%
(92)
+8%
(90)
+2%
(91)
-1%
(80)
+12%
Pre-Tax Income
Interest Income Expense
2
2
1
0
0
0
2
0
0
0
5
0
0
0
Non-Reccuring Items
0
0
0
0
(0)
(1)
(1)
0
0
(0)
(0)
(0)
0
0
Total Other Income
(0)
(0)
(0)
(1)
(0)
0
(0)
1
2
3
(0)
5
5
5
Pre-Tax Income
(59)
N/A
(65)
-9%
(45)
+31%
(58)
-28%
(61)
-7%
(69)
-12%
(102)
-48%
(98)
+4%
(92)
+6%
(95)
-3%
(87)
+8%
(85)
+3%
(85)
0%
(74)
+13%
Net Income
Income from Continuing Operations
(59)
(65)
(45)
(58)
(61)
(69)
(102)
(98)
(92)
(95)
(87)
(85)
(85)
(74)
Net Income (Common)
(59)
N/A
(65)
-9%
(45)
+31%
(58)
-28%
(61)
-7%
(69)
-12%
(102)
-48%
(98)
+4%
(92)
+6%
(95)
-3%
(87)
+8%
(85)
+3%
(85)
0%
(74)
+13%
EPS (Diluted)
-1.41
N/A
-1.54
-9%
-1.07
+31%
-1.36
-27%
-1.45
-7%
-1.62
-12%
-2.41
-49%
-2.32
+4%
-2.17
+6%
-2.24
-3%
-2.05
+8%
-1.68
+18%
-1.67
+1%
-1.46
+13%

See Also

Discover More